Different types of technology
There are different types of technology, each with the potential to affect our future in different ways. Some common types of technology include:
– Computers and computer networks: These technologies have changed the way we communicate and process information. They also allow us to instantly connect with people from all over the world.
– Internet: This technology has changed the way we access much information and relate to others. Businesses can also be given access to international market economies.
– Medical Technologies: These technologies enhance our ability to diagnose and treat diseases. They also enable us to increase life expectancy.
– Genetic Engineering: This technology offers us new ways to modify and improve the existing genetic code. This is medicine, It can lead to huge improvements in agriculture and manufacturing.
– Nanotechnology: This is a new science that is starting to yield incredible results. Nanotechnology involves manipulating matter at the atomic level, allowing us to create tiny devices with many uses.
